{Mini machine vs. Bobcat for Land Clearing
When tackling brush removal projects, the selection between a compact excavator and a loader can be important. Typically , a micro digger excels at digging deeply rooted stumps and debris, providing superior power for this process. On the other hand, a skid steer is often flexible and simpler to maneuver in confined spaces, and frequently has a greater array of attachments for multiple clearing requirements . Ultimately, the ideal equipment depends on the particular task's scale and ground .
Land Clearing Costs: What to Expect & How to Save
Clearing land can be a substantial expense, and understanding these costs upfront is essential. Expect to invest anywhere from $1 to $10 per area, though this estimate can fluctuate greatly depending on things such as brush cover, hillside, and location. Dealing with stumps adds to the bill, often costing between $35 and $75 per root mass. To cut expenses, consider performing limited of the work yourself, obtaining several quotes from landscapers, and timing the work during the slower months when rates are usually cheaper. How to Clear Land Efficiently with a Skid Steer
To effectively clear an area with a skid steer, preparation is vital. First by evaluating the kind of vegetation you’ll handle – stones, timber, roots, and weeds. Then, attach the right tool, such as a bucket for trees or a stump grinder for buried objects. Note to work in manageable sweeps, limiting excessive strain on the equipment. In conclusion, consistently check the attachment and loader for wear to ensure reliable and successful operation.
